Output 3664190beccdb8af3b2262be27fd4d86c17b245c15758b106cbeab78bf3ffd18:1

value
84814
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5df3fb8ef098468e50dd55dc4520a9aac61a0266 OP_EQUAL
address
3AFo3bW97iQi77wnVhsTr3Da1SrTYXcWuE
transaction
3664190beccdb8af3b2262be27fd4d86c17b245c15758b106cbeab78bf3ffd18
spent
true